Robert Martin の "Clean Code" を読みましたが、80 年代には Emacs はすでにコーディング セッションを記録および再生できていました。
その練習からどれだけ多くのことを学べるかに気付きました。
ただし、特にVisual Studioはすでに耐えられないほど遅く、プレーヤーでビデオを探すのは退屈なので、(ビデオのように)画面を記録することはあまり効果的ではないと思います.
代わりに、私がコーディングしたものを記録し (デバッグやビジュアル デザイナーなどではなく)、それを再生して、私がどこでどれだけうまくいかないかを確認できるプラグインがあれば、本当にすばらしいでしょう。
これは可能ですか?
編集:これがいかに面白いかを示すための本からの引用:
ボブがモジュールに入ります。
変更が必要な機能まで下にスクロールします。
彼は自分の選択肢を考えながら一時停止します。
ああ、彼は変数の初期化をチェックするためにモジュールの一番上までスクロールしています。
今、彼は下にスクロールして、入力を開始します。
おっと、彼は入力したものを消去しています!
彼はそれをもう一度タイプします。
彼は再びそれを消去 !
彼は他の何かの半分を入力しますが、それを消去します!
彼は、変更しようとしている関数を呼び出す別の関数まで下にスクロールして、その関数がどのように呼び出されるかを確認します。
彼は上にスクロールして、先ほど消去したのと同じコードを入力します。
彼は一時停止します。
彼は再びそのコードを消去 !
彼は別のウィンドウを開き、サブクラスを確認します。その機能はオーバーライドされていますか?
. . .